The Bill Messenger Scholarship, offered by the Ontario Federation of Indigenous Friendship Centres (OFIFC) in partnership with Indspire, provides financial support to young Indigenous men living in urban areas who are pursuing post-secondary education or training. The award recognizes commitment to the Friendship Centre Movement in Ontario.

Benefits
Financial assistance toward tuition or training-related expenses
Requirements
- Indigenous male-identifying person
- Aged 30 or younger
- Living in an urban area in Ontario
- Enrolled part-time or full-time in post-secondary or training development programs
- Demonstrated commitment to the Friendship Centre Movement
Selection Process
Applicants are selected based on:
- Clear demonstration of involvement with the Friendship Centre Movement
- Academic or training goals
- Community engagement and leadership qualities
Application Documents
- Proof of Indigenous identity
- Confirmation of current or planned enrollment
- Proof of urban residency in Ontario
- Personal statement detailing your commitment to the Friendship Centre Movement
